DockerToolbox在Win7上的安裝和設定

2021-09-01 02:21:57 字數 1392 閱讀 7991

安裝過程很簡單,保持預設選項,直接【next】即可。virualbox和git如果已經安裝,也可以不選

安裝完成後,桌面上會多出3各圖示,如下。其中virtualbox提供了linux虛擬機器的執行環境,docker quickstart terminal用於快速介入linux虛擬機器,提供命令列互動,kitematic是docker gui很少用到。

其實dockertoolbox安裝檔案自帶了boot2docker.iso映象檔案,位於安裝目錄下(如c:\program files\docker toolbox) ,將此檔案拷至c:\users\administrator.docker\machine\cache目錄下,然後在網路斷開的情況下重新啟動,便可初始化成功。如下圖:

其中 【192.168.99.100】是virtualbox中名字為【default】虛擬機器的ip位址。

docker quickstart terminal使用起來不方便,可以使用xshell進行ssh登入docker環境(其實就是遠端訪問default linux虛擬機器)。

通過在powershell或cmd終端中執行【docker-machine ls】命令,可以看到虛擬機器的位址,本機是192.168.99.100。

default虛擬機器的預設使用者名稱和密碼

使用者名稱:docker

密碼: tcuser

登入成功後的介面

更改虛擬磁碟儲存位置

虛擬機器的預設儲存位置是c:\users\administrator.docker\machine\machines ,後期docke映象檔案會不斷增加,為了給系統盤減負,最好將磁碟移動到其他位置。

首先通過powershell或cmd終端中執行【docker-machine stop default】命令停止default虛擬機器

通過virtualbox【管理】-》【虛擬介質管理】介面對虛擬磁碟進行複製

需要注意虛擬磁碟型別的選擇

為虛擬機器新增新複製的虛擬磁碟,刪除之前的dick

通過powershell或cmd終端中執行【docker-machine start default】命令停止default虛擬機器

首先需要註冊阿里雲賬號,然後在頁面的左側可以看到【映象加速器】選項

在powershell或cmd中通過 【docker-machine ssh default】命令登入虛擬機器(或使用設定好的xshell連線),執行如下命令:

sudo sed -i 「s|extra_args=』|extra_args=』–registry-mirror=加速位址 |g」 /var/lib/boot2docker/profile

然後重啟default

docker-machine restart default`

DockerToolbox在Win7上的安裝和設定

安裝過程很簡單,保持預設選項,直接 next 即可。virualbox和git如果已經安裝,也可以不選 安裝完成後,桌面上會多出3各圖示,如下。其中virtualbox提供了linux虛擬機器的執行環境,docker quickstart terminal用於快速介入linux虛擬機器,提供命令列互...

docker toolbox在win7下的安裝

版本的說明 2017年3月 docker在原來的基礎上分為兩個分支版本 docker ce 和docker ee。docker ce即社群版,免費,docker ee即企業版,強調安全,付費使用。2 使用docker toolbox 執行docker quickstart terminal,會提示w...

在Docker Toolbox中使用中科大映象源

官方源太慢了,親測中科大的源是最快的。操作如下 docker machine ssh default sudo sed i s extra args extra args registry mirror g var lib boot2docker profile exit docker machin...